The iPhone SE 4 is reportedly around the corner, and while the company is expected to cut some corners in hardware compared to the iPhone 16 lineup, it could support Apple Intelligence. This would be a big advantage over the upper mid-range Android phones.

Apple is reportedly gearing up to launch its affordable iPhone SE 4. The smartphone is rumored for a March 2025 debut, and it will reportedly be under $500, a margin where a lot of upper mid-range Android phone resides. However, it will reportedly enjoy a premium perk that's currently exclusive to the iPhone 15 Pro models and 16 series: Apple Intelligence.

As reported by Bloomberg, the iPhone SE 4 will be the first in the SE lineup to support Apple Intelligence tools. That includes Genmoji, Writing Tools, Image Playground, and ChatGPT integration. Most of the Android mid-range devices don't come with features like this, which gives the upcoming affordable Apple phone an upper hand.

That said, this report hints that the iPhone SE 4 could feature the A17 Pro or A18 SoC, which are among the three smartphone SoCs that support Apple Intelligence. It also suggests that the affordable phone will come with at least 8 GB of RAM.

Other than that, the Bloomberg report states that Apple Stores currently have low stocks of the iPhone SE 3. This suggests an imminent launch for the successor. Now, while support for Apple Intelligence could make the SE 4 stand as a cheaper alternative to the iPhone 16, it's rumored to miss out on a secondary rear camera.

Instead, recent leaks have pointed to a single 48MP rear camera. The iPhone SE 4 is also rumored to have a notch similar to the iPhone 14. To compare, all the new iPhone 16 models come with a Dynamic Island. On the bright side, it's rumored to sport an edge-to-edge OLED panel and a new exterior shell.
